Pre-Columbian Art, Muisca Civilization: Statuette of Woman (Tunjo)

(Precolombian art, Muisca civilization: statuette of woman (Tunjo) in gold ceremonial costume. 15th-17th century. Bogota, Museo de Oro, Colombia - Pre-Columbian art, Muisca culture (15th-17th AD): gold statue of a tunjo, a woman wearing a ceremonial costume)
